CVE-2019-0797
Last modified
CVE-2019-0797 is a high-severity vulnerability rated 7.8/10 on the CVSS scale. An elevation of privilege vulnerability exists in Windows when the Win32k component fails to properly handle objects in memory, aka 'Win32k Elevation of Privilege Vulnerability'. This CVE ID is unique from CVE-2019-0808.. CISA has confirmed active exploitation in the wild. EPSS estimates a 1.89%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1507 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1607 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1703 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1709 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1803 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 10 1809 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ows 8.1 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Rt 8.1 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 1709 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 1803 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2012 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2012 | r2 |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2016 | All versions |
| Microsoft | Windows Server 2019 | All versions |
